How to Forgive When You Can't Forget

Whether it's been months or years, carrying the weight of betrayal can feel like something you'll never be able to set down. You'd let it go if you could, but forgiving feels like saying it was okay, or letting them off the hook. In this episode, Jeremy sits down with Affair Recovery's expert therapists to answer listener questions about how to forgive when you can't forget, sharing what forgiveness looked like in their own recovery and clearing up what forgiveness is and what it isn't: not forgetting, not reconciling, and not saying it was okay. Forgiveness won't erase what happened, but it can remove the barrier that keeps you from healing.
